Abstract
In this article, we first show how a sociolinguistic analysis of verbal interactions in the workplace has enabled to create two reference schemes for language skills in the cleaning industry, each combined with an assessment tool. We then go on to describe how professional training further separates technical and language skills, although both are essential for all employees, whatever their job description. We therefore propose to integrate both technical and language skills within a single training program.
